It Takes More Than Eyes To See

It's the 4th of July and all the townspeople are at a celebration. Two outlaws, the Grody Brothers, take advantage of the deserted town to rob the express office. They shoot Tom Ellsworth, an old man who sees them. The watchmaker is the outlaws' accomplice, and they hide in his shop. Meanwhile, the Ranger and Tonto find the wounded old man and his wife outside of town, where they wound up after the horse pulling their buckboard bolted from the sound of the gunshot. The Ranger goes for the town doctor, but the watchmaker tries to frame him for the robbery. Fortunately, the Sheriff is an old friend of the Ranger's. Tom can identify the Grodys but when he sees their wanted posters, he suddenly becomes struck by hysterical blindness. Tom will be in danger from The Grody Brothers and their devious watchmaker accomplice unless the Ranger can figure out how to protect them.
